Research Abstract

For a passive isolation system, a friction damper is often used because it is simple, inexpensive and reliable. However, the ordinary friction damper of constant friction force has performance limitation, because the isolation characteristic declines when the friction force is large, while resonant peak becomes large when the friction force is small. Furthermore, the displacement remains apart from the equilibrium position after the disturbance disappeared. In order to overcome above drawbacks, the new type of friction damper is proposed in this paper. The damper is devised to make the magnitude of the friction force proportional to the relative displacement by contacting the inclined lever with rotational spring to the cylindrical block. The experimental and numerical results verified the effectiveness of the proposed mechanism.
